What reports are available to be scheduled to send via Report Messenger?

Updated on

There are two standard reports designed to be sent on a schedule via Report Messenger. Additional reports may be available on a case by case basis.

Expand or collapse content Contract Status Report

The Contract Status report displays basic status information for the contracts for the project(s) related to where the Report Messenger schedule is set up within the hierarchy.

Contract Status

  • Displays if a contract is Active (Open) or Inactive (Closed). If a contract is inactive, all other columns will display "No longer tracking."

Overall Compliance Status

  • Displays "Compliant" if an active contract is compliant with providing all insurance items, or "Deficient" if an active contract currently is not fully provided all insurance items.

OK to Work Status

  • Displays "OK to Work" if an active contract has provided all necessary insurance items to be allowed to work on site, or "Not OK to Work" if an active contract has not provided the minimum amount of insurance items to allow them on site. This is configured within each individual set of requirements. (For more details on this, please see this set of help articles.)

# of Email Requests (optional)

  • Displays the number of email requests a deficient contract has received. 5 requests or more display in red text. May not display on every iteration of the Contract Status Report.

Last Request Date (optional)

  • Displays the date a deficient contract received the most recent email request. 5 requests or more display in red text. May not display on every iteration of the Contract Status Report.
Expand or collapse content Contract Compliance Report

The Contract Compliance report displays detailed compliance information for the contracts for the project(s) related to where the Report Messenger schedule is set up within the hierarchy.

Contract Status

  • Displays if a contract is Active (Open) or Inactive (Closed). If a contract is inactive, all other columns will display "No longer tracking."

Overall Compliance Status

  • Displays "Compliant" if an active contract is compliant with providing all insurance items, or "Deficient" if an active contract currently is not fully provided all insurance items.

# of Email Requests (optional)

  • Displays the number of email requests a deficient contract has received. 5 requests or more display in red text. May not display on every iteration of the Contract Status Report.

Last Request Date (optional)

  • Displays the date a deficient contract received the most recent email request. 5 requests or more display in red text. May not display on every iteration of the Contract Status Report.

Policy Data Columns

  • The rest of the columns display the compliance data related to the column headers. Deficient items are shown in red text.
